Designing accessible digital materials and resources
Designing accessible digital materials and resources is fundamental to implementing UDL in virtual classrooms effectively. It involves creating content that can be easily accessed and understood by learners with diverse needs and abilities. Accessibility features ensure all students can engage with learning materials without unnecessary barriers.
In practice, this entails incorporating multiple formats such as text, audio, and video to accommodate varied learning preferences. Including closed captions, transcripts, and descriptive alt text for images enhances comprehension for students with hearing or visual impairments. Clear navigation structures and consistent layouts further support usability for all users.
Ensuring digital resources are adaptable is also vital. Resources should be compatible with assistive technologies like screen readers and adjustable in size or contrast. This flexibility allows learners to customize their experience, fostering a more inclusive virtual learning environment. Overall, designing accessible digital materials aligns with UDL principles by promoting equal opportunities for engagement, representation, and expression.

Technology Tools Supporting UDL in Virtual Learning
Various technology tools play a vital role in supporting UDL in virtual learning environments by promoting accessibility and flexibility. These tools enable educators to design diverse and inclusive digital content that caters to learners’ individual needs. For example, screen readers and text-to-speech applications assist students with visual impairments by converting written text into audio, aligning with UDL principles of providing multiple means of representation.
Interactive tools such as discussion boards, polling platforms, and collaborative software facilitate active engagement and foster inclusive participation. These technologies support diverse learning preferences and enable students to express their understanding in different ways. Furthermore, customizable platforms like learning management systems (LMS) allow teachers to create adaptable learning pathways, accommodating varied pace and skill levels.
Assistive technologies and universal design features embedded within digital tools enhance accessibility further. Examples include closed captioning, adjustable fonts, and color contrast settings that benefit learners with disabilities. Utilizing these tools effectively ensures that virtual classrooms uphold UDL principles by providing multiple means of engagement, representation, and expression.
Challenges and Solutions for UDL Implementation in Virtual Settings
Implementing UDL in virtual settings presents several challenges, primarily concerning technological access and digital literacy. Not all students have reliable internet connections or suitable devices, which can hinder equitable participation. Addressing this requires providing offline resources and ensuring platform compatibility across various devices.
Another challenge involves designing flexible content that caters to diverse learning needs. Educators may find it difficult to balance consistency with adaptability, especially without adequate training. Professional development focused on UDL principles and digital tools can help teachers create inclusive materials and activities effectively.
Furthermore, fostering active engagement in a virtual environment can be complex. Students often face challenges staying motivated and participating actively. Utilizing interactive technologies, such as polls and discussion boards, can promote involvement and offer varied pathways for learners to demonstrate understanding.
Overall, overcoming these challenges demands strategic planning, ongoing support, and accessible technology. Solutions like tailored training, investing in reliable infrastructure, and leveraging flexible digital tools are critical for successful UDL implementation in virtual classrooms.
